首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

需要使用kubernetes pod在EFS上创建目录

Kubernetes Pod是Kubernetes集群中最小的可调度单位,它是由一个或多个容器组成的。EFS(Elastic File System)是亚马逊AWS提供的一种托管的弹性文件存储服务,它提供了高可用性、可扩展性和持久性的文件存储解决方案。

在Kubernetes中使用EFS创建目录的步骤如下:

  1. 首先,需要在AWS控制台上创建一个EFS文件系统。可以指定所需的存储容量和性能。
  • 在Kubernetes集群中创建一个PersistentVolume(PV)对象,用于表示EFS文件系统的持久存储。PV定义了存储的容量、访问模式和其他属性。
    • PV的创建示例:
    • PV的创建示例:
  • 创建一个PersistentVolumeClaim(PVC)对象,用于声明对PV的需求。PVC定义了所需的存储容量和访问模式。
    • PVC的创建示例:
    • PVC的创建示例:
  • 创建一个Pod对象,并将PVC挂载到Pod的一个或多个容器中。
    • Pod的创建示例:
    • Pod的创建示例:

以上步骤完成后,Pod将会在EFS上创建一个名为/efs的目录,并将其挂载到容器的/mnt目录下。这样,容器就可以通过/mnt/efs路径访问EFS上的文件。

腾讯云提供了类似的云原生服务,可以参考腾讯云文件存储(CFS)作为替代方案。具体的产品介绍和文档链接如下: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Kubernetes 使用 CUDA

我目前一台运行 Debian 11 的裸机单节点使用 containerd 运行 Kubernetes 1.28“集群”,所以这篇文章将假设一个类似的设置,尽管我尝试链接到其他设置的相关资源。...安装 GPU 驱动程序之前,我们需要适当的内核头文件,可以通过运行以下命令获取: sudo apt-get install linux-headers-$(uname -r) 接下来我们添加 CUDA...为了克服这个问题,我们可以配置 GPU 的时间切片,即 GPU pod 之间共享。 首先创建一个 ConfigMap,配置最大 10 个副本(第 14 行)来配置时间切片。...Test PASSED 如果一切正常,只需每个您想要访问 GPU 资源的工作负载添加 nvidia.com/gpu 的资源限制即可。...撰写本文时,我的完整家庭实验室配置可在 GitHub 作为参考。

14010
  • linux下使用mkdir命令创建目录

    mkdir命令是“make directories”的缩写,用来创建目录。 注意:默认状态下,如果要创建目录已经存在,则提示已存在,而不会继续创建目录。...所以创建目录时,应保证新建的目录与它所在目录下的文件没有重名。 mkdir命令还可以同时创建多个目录,是不是很强大呢?...语法格式 : mkdir [参数] [目录] 常用参数: -p 递归创建多级目录 -m 建立目录的同时设置目录的权限 -z 设置安全上下文 -v 显示目录创建过程 参考实例 工作目录下,建立一个名为...dir 的子目录: [root@linux~]# mkdir dir 目录/usr/linuxcool下建立子目录dir,并且设置文件属主有读、写和执行权限,其他人无权访问 [root@linux~...]# mkdir -m 700 /usr/linux/dir 同时创建目录dir1,dir2,dir3: [root@linux~]# mkdir dir1 dir2 dir3 递归创建目录: [root

    5.8K20

    Kubernetes 使用 Argo 实现 CICD

    它将作为工作流步骤中运行节点的名称前缀。它可以定义 volumns,如同你普通的 Kubernetes 上下文中指定那样。它们可以定义后当做模板来使用。...需要记住的是每个步骤都运行在它自己的 Docker 容器中,充分利用你的 Kubernetes 集群资源而不必 AWS 拆分 EC2 实例。类似这样的事情例如 Jenkins 上会是一个问题。...为了能够推送容器到你的私有 Docker registry,需要设置凭据。通过目录下装载文件完成该工作。...当执行_kubectl create secret docker-registry credentials_ Kubernetes创建一个 Docker Secret 时,会生成一个 .dockerconfigjson... Ansible 配置里面,‘kubectl exec’ 配合 ‘yarn test’ 可以用来匹配的 pod 中执行测试。如果成功,它将自行清理并继续接下来的工作流。

    3.5K20

    Linux 使用开源软件创建 SDN

    路由器使用内部网关协议单个自治系统内共享信息。如果你用的是 Linux,则可以通过开源(GPLv2)路由协议栈 Quagga 使其表现得像一台路由器。 Quagga 是什么?....ip_forward = 1 sysctl -p 配置 现在,进入 /etc/quagga 目录并为你的设置创建配置文件。...你需要三个文件: zebra.conf:Quagga 守护程序的配置文件,你可以在其中定义接口及其 IP 地址和 IP 转发 ospfd.conf:协议配置文件,你可以在其中定义将通过 OSPF 协议提供的网络...daemons:你将在其中指定需要运行的相关的协议守护程序 主机 Alpha , [root@alpha]# cat /etc/quagga/zebra.conf interface eth0...同样,主机 Beta ,该表包含通过 192.168.122.100 到达网络 10.12.13.0/24 的路由项。

    2.3K30

    Kubernetes 使用 Tekton 快速实现应用自动发布

    使用 Tekton 的内置最佳实践可以快速创建云原生 CI / CD 管道,目标是让开发人员创建和部署不可变镜像,管理基础架构的版本控制或执行更简单的回滚。...使用 Tekton 可跨多个环境(例如:VM、无服务器、Kubernetes 或 Firebase)进行构建,测试和部署。你还可以使用 Tekton 管道跨多云平台或混合环境进行部署。 ?...阿里云 Kubernetes 集群中部署 Tekton Pipeline $ kubectl apply --filename https://storage.googleapis.com/tekton-releases...Git Repo / Docker Registry Authentication 拉取私有 Git 源码项目需要配置使用 Git Repo Authentication,拉取和推送 Docker 镜像需要配置... Tekton Pipeline 中,Git Repo / Docker Registry Authentication 会被定义成ServiceAccount来使用

    1.1K20

    Kubernetes 使用 Tekton 快速实现应用自动发布

    使用 Tekton 的内置最佳实践可以快速创建云原生 CI / CD 管道,目标是让开发人员创建和部署不可变镜像,管理基础架构的版本控制或执行更简单的回滚。...使用 Tekton 可跨多个环境(例如:VM、无服务器、Kubernetes 或 Firebase)进行构建,测试和部署。你还可以使用 Tekton 管道跨多云平台或混合环境进行部署。 ?...阿里云 Kubernetes 集群中部署 Tekton Pipeline $ kubectl apply --filename https://storage.googleapis.com/tekton-releases...Git Repo / Docker Registry Authentication 拉取私有 Git 源码项目需要配置使用 Git Repo Authentication,拉取和推送 Docker 镜像需要配置... Tekton Pipeline 中,Git Repo / Docker Registry Authentication 会被定义成ServiceAccount来使用

    1.5K20

    使用eBPFKubernetes监控PostgreSQL数据库

    本文中,我们重点介绍使用 Anteon 的 Kubernetes PostgreSQL 监控功能来监控 PostgreSQL 数据库。...使用 Alaz eBPF 代理实现 PostgreSQL 可观察性 在后台,我们的平台利用了一个名为 Alaz 的 eBPF 代理,它在你的 Kubernetes 集群作为 DaemonSet 运行。...该代理的主要任务是每个 Kubernetes 节点加载和附加 eBPF 程序,然后侦听通过 eBPF 映射传输到用户空间的内核事件。...对于 PostgreSQL,客户端和服务器之间创建套接字并建立连接后,内核将调用套接字协议处理程序的 write 函数以向服务器发送数据。...结论:使用 eBPF Kubernetes 监视 PostgreSQL 数据库 总之,我们的基于 eBPF 的监视解决方案已集成到 Anteon 平台 中,为部署 Kubernetes 的 PostgreSQL

    14010

    Kubernetes使用Istio进行微服务流量管理

    使用Istio进行微服务流量管理 我已经之前的一篇文章(5步Kubernetes搭建使用Istio的Service Mesh)中介绍了Kubernetes上部署的两个微服务之间的路由配置的简单示例...今天,我们将基于一篇关于Istio的文章中使用的相同示例应用程序,创建一些更高级的流量管理规则。...这些插件的YAML部署文件目录${ISTIO_HOME}/install/kubernetes/addons中可以找到。...[gtwpvabcq7.png] 测试 向caller-service发送一些测试请求之前,我们需要Kubernetes获取它的地址。执行以下命令后,您会看到它在该地址下可用。...[lcct6yau8r.png] 结论 通过使用Istio,您可以轻松地为部署Kubernetes的应用程序创建并应用简单并且更为先进的流量管理规则。

    2.2K90

    桌面应用| Linux 使用 eCryptFS 加密文件和目录

    EncFS工作基于FUSE的伪文件系统,所以你只需要创建一个加密文件夹并将它挂载到某个文件夹就可以工作了。...Ubuntu使用eCryptFS作为加密其家目录的默认方法,ChromeOS也是。...eCryptFS底层,默认使用的是AES算法,但是它也支持其它算法,如blowfish、des3、cast5、cast6。如果你是通过手工创建eCryptFS设置,你可以选择其中一种算法。...就像我所的,Ubuntu让我们安装过程中选择是否加密/home目录。好吧,这是使用eCryptFS的最简单的一种方法。...你会注意到,eCryptFS默认在你的家目录创建了两个目录:Private和.Private。~/.Private目录包含有加密的数据,而你可以~/Private目录中访问到相应的解密后的数据。

    2.9K20
    领券